Biography

Jessie June Farnum, 88 of Owendale and Pigeon, passed away peacefully on Wednesday, December 30, 2015 at the Huron County Medical Care Facility, Bad Axe. June was born June 20, 1927 at Gagetown, the daughter of Carl and Jessie (Andrews) Winchester. She and Willis Farnum were married at Gagetown on June 17, 1950. He preceded her in death on May 21, 2014. June and Willis resided in Owendale for 61 years, until 2011, when due to Willis’ failing health, they moved to the Rose Garden Assisted Living facility in Pigeon. June resided there until May, 2015, when due to her declining health, she became a resident of HCMCF. June loved children and was a babysitter for many children of the Owendale area. She was also a foster mother to several foster children that she and Willis took into their home, and she was a Sunday School teacher. She also worked at the Owendale school cafeteria for a few years, and was an Avon representative for many years. She loved taking care of her yard and beautiful flowers, especially roses, and was known in Owendale as the “Flower Lady.” She attended the Elkton Missionary Church in Elkton for many years.

Biography

Harold J. “Shorty” Deering, beloved husband, father, and grandfather, passed away Monday, December 28, 2015 after a long battle with diabetes. Harold was born May 3rd, 1934, the youngest of eight siblings. He graduated from Pigeon High School in 1951 and started working two years later with Wallace & Morley Company in the grain elevator business. After 30 years advancing in this industry, he became a partner in Agri Sales Inc. Harold was a past president of the Pigeon Lions Club as well as the Michigan Grain and Agri Dealers Association.

Biography

Joe Delmar Truemner, 74 of Pigeon, passed away Saturday, December 26, 2015 at his home. He was born February 28, 1941 in Winsor Township, son of Delmar J. and Edna B. (Haag) Truemner, and graduated from Pigeon High School in 1959. He received his Bachelors degree from Central Michigan University in 1963, and his Masters degree in 1969. Joe taught in Berkley for three years, then taught at various military bases in the Philippines, Germany, Turkey, Okinawa, and Cuba. After returning home, he taught at Davenport and Baker Colleges. Joe was a lifetime member of St. Paul’s Lutheran Church in Linkville.

Biography

Marilyn F. Rutkowski, 78 of Ubly, passed away peacefully on Wednesday, December 23, 2015 surrounded by her loving family. Marilyn was born July 2, 1937 in Chicago, IL to the late Edward and Elizabeth (Kolar) Miklasz. Marilyn grew up in Chicago and graduated from Holy Family High School in 1955. She met the love of her life, Stanley Rutkowski while visiting her grandmother in the Cumber/Ubly area. They were married on July 14, 1962 at St. John Catholic Church in Ubly. He preceded her in death on May 21, 2013. Marilyn was employed as a secretarial supervisor in Chicago in the 1950’s. She was also a secretary for Trico Products in Detroit in the early 1960’s. Once married, Marilyn worked with her husband on the family farm in Ubly. Together, Stanley and Marilyn started their own business called Stan’s Refrigeration in 1969. Marilyn was the secretary and bookkeeper for the family business for 43 years until Stanley passed away in 2013. Marilyn was an extremely talented artist and had a very creative mind. Her many interests included drawing and painting, flower gardening, jigsaw puzzles, history and genealogy. She especially enjoyed spending time with her family.

Biography

Sandra Jean (Seley) Zeitler went to be with her Lord on December 21, 2015 at her winter home in Port Charlotte, FL while under hospice care. She was born on July 5, 1940 in Bad Axe to late Leonard and Ermythe (Ackerman) Seley. Sandy grew up on a farm at the south limits of Elkton and was a 1958 graduate of Elkton High School After graduation she enrolled at Elkhart University in the medical secretary course. Upon graduating, she worked in various doctor’s offices in the thumb for 20 years. On June 7, 1975, she was united in marriage to Bernard Zeitler at her parent’s home in Elkton. In 1984, she joined her husband, Bernie in his business and was a manufacturer’s representative with him, and enjoyed traveling to the shows in New York City and Chicago and working the business for many years. She was recognized for being the third in the company of 100 sales reps. Sandy was an active member of the Elkton United Methodist Church working in many different positions including teaching Sunday and Bible school, and a was member of Club 59. She was queen mother of “Red Hat's On The Go”. She enjoyed traveling to Branson, Hawaii, Alaska, Jordon, Egypt and the Holy Lands, singing in the Citadel of David Manger Square. Sandy served on the Board of Directors of the homeowners association in Florida. She felt very blessed to have so many wonderful friends both in Michigan and Florida and elsewhere. Her greatest joy was being with her family. Sandy inherited her love of music from her mom and enjoyed many years of singing in the church choir, Lake Huron Sweet Adeline's and later with Thurlow Spur and the Michigan Ohio concert choir for seven years. She was able to enjoy many winters in Florida and continued her music by learning to ring the handbells at the Gulf Cove United Methodist Church, Port Charlotte, Florida. In her senior years, she also participated in the many shows put on by the resort where she resided, playing parts in many of the shows held there.

Biography

Kurt W. Anderson, 56, of Caseville, died Friday, December 18, 2015 at Courtney Manor in Bad Axe of complications from multiple sclerosis. Kurt was born January 6, 1959 in Pigeon to Bruce and Gail (Ricker) Anderson. He graduated from Elkton-Pigeon-Bay Port Laker High School in 1977. A proud MSU alumni (the entire family are MSU graduates), he received a Bachelor’s Degree from Michigan State University in 1981 and later a Master’s Degree in 1998. He met his future wife in high school and married Patricia Willey on August 15, 1981 at the Caseville United Methodist Church. After college Kurt worked with his father as a dairy farmer. He was diagnosed with progressive multiple sclerosis in 1982, though his disease did not slow him down. He finished his Master’s Degree and worked for MSU Extension in Bad Axe and Caro. He served on the board for Easter Seals and participated in their disabled farmer program.

Biography

Gerald Pohl, age 96, of Palms, Michigan, passed away peacefully on Thursday, December 17, in Winter Haven, Florida, following a brief illness. He was born on October 31, 1919, in the farmhouse where he grew up, one of five children of the late Arthur and Elsie Pohl of Palms. Gerald married Elizabeth (Betty) Neukamm on June 14, 1947, in Detroit, Michigan. The couple made their home on the Pohl farmstead on Snay Road. For the last 31 years, Gerald and Betty enjoyed spending the winters in Winter Haven, Florida. Gerald was a dairy farmer his entire life. When he wasn't working the farm, he was actively involved at Trinity Lutheran Church in Forestville, Michigan, where he served as usher and trustee for many years. Gerald loved bowling, baseball, hunting, shufflleboard, golf, and especially playing--and winning!--at cards.
